I know exactly what you mean about the organization! I love the Gaza Satchel's many pockets and ample space. I can fit a full size notebook or laptop in it easily and the multiple pockets in the front can house everythign from pillboxes, ipods, digital cameras, gum, lip gloss, coins and more! The interior has awesome netting and tons of compartments for pens and stuff. On the side there is a decorative zipper pull but it can be used to stash your little objects or contraband! I had qualms about it looking too rugged but I think that the purple color makes it ridiculously feminine and pretty and in the end, the whole look evens out...it is a tough, durable bag that is very feminine and gorgeous!


Oh and I LOVE that black slip pocket. I throw my keys in there and whatever else and Im good to go. When I need quick access to my keys, I just slip my hand in there without having to unzip the main compartment, and its great, especially when youre like me, carrying around stacks of books, pens, diet cokes, and miscellanoes other things!
